Health ministry allocates funds for summer health fair programme

by July 4th, 2023

The health ministry has allocated $3 m to each constituency for 2 special health initiatives aimed at tackling non communicable diseases (NCD).

 

They will be rolled out over the summer months.

 

Health minister Dr. Christopher Tufton announced the programme in parliament, today.

 

He said $1 m will be divided equally between 2 health fairs to be hosted in each political constituency.

 

 

The other $2 m will go towards rehabilitating community health centres and encouraging more persons to use them.

 

 

He said the main requirement for each member of parliament, is to mobilise persons using their network connections, as well as to liaise with the regional health authority in their respective parish on areas to target.

 

Dr. Tufton noted that the programme, will allow the National Health Fund (NHF) to collect data, which will inform health teams’ response to persons with NCD’s.
